2011年4月17日 星期日

PHPLIST電子報安裝教學

1. 至 http://www.phplist.com/ 下載最新版的phplist

2. 解壓縮後,首先編輯phplist-x.xx.xx\phplist\public_html\lists\config\config.php
需修改的地方如下:
$language_module = "tchinese.inc"; // 正體中文語系

$database_host = "localhost";  // 資料庫位址與主機同一部就設localhost
$database_name = "phplist"; // 資料庫名稱

$database_user = "username"; // 資料庫使用者名稱
$database_password ="password"; // 密碼

找到define ("TEST",1);改成define ("TEST",0);
※1是代表測試模式

define("PHPMAILERHOST",'smtp.abc.com.tw'); // 設定寄信的smtp伺服器

3. 到MYSQL內增加一個phplist的資料庫,要和$database_name所設定的名稱一樣

4. 將lists這個資料夾上傳到網頁空間
5. 開啟瀏覽器,到http://你的網址/lists/admin,點選初始化資料庫開始安裝

2011年4月7日 星期四

PHPLIST電子報安裝時出現錯誤訊息 "Database error 1071 while doing query Specified key was too long; max key length is 1000 bytes"

1. 先開啟 /lists/admin/structure.php 
2. 先搜尋到 "user_blacklist_data" => array( 字串底下
3. 將varcher(255)改成varcher(233)如下:
修改前:
"email" => array("varchar(255) not null unique","Email"),
修改後:
"email" => array("varchar(233) not null unique","Email"),